AI Summary
-
Prohibits distributing materially deceptive media (deepfakes) within 90 days before an election if intended to harm a candidate's reputation or electoral prospects and deceive voters about the depicted individual's actual speech or conduct.
-
Requires disclaimer on deepfakes stating the media has been manipulated by technical means, with specific format requirements depending on media type (video, audio, or image).
-
Allows candidates harmed by prohibited deepfakes to seek injunctive or equitable relief to prevent publication.
-
Establishes penalties: Class C misdemeanor for violations; Class A misdemeanor if intended to cause violence or bodily harm; Class 3 felony for second or subsequent violations within 5 years.
-
Exempts bona fide news broadcasts, paid political advertising with good faith verification efforts, news publications, and satire or parody from the prohibition.
